Select Brand:

Show All


£5.12

Dispatch on next business day

£75.39

Dispatch on next business day

£20.60

Dispatch on next business day

£13.26

Dispatch on next business day

£71.44

Dispatch on next business day

£15.91

Dispatch on next business day

£12.57

Dispatch on next business day

£14.51

Dispatch on next business day

£6.32

Dispatch on next business day

£24.94

Dispatch on next business day